The novel follows the adventures of Anodos, a young man who stumbles into the realm of Faerie. In this magical land, he encounters a series of fantastical and symbolic adventures. Anodos explores various fairy-tale landscapes, interacts with mythical creatures, and undergoes a profound and symbolic journey of self-discovery and transformation."Phantastes" is known for its dreamlike and allegorical nature. It explores themes of imagination, beauty, love, and the relationship between the mundane and the supernatural. The novel is often regarded as a precursor to the modern fantasy genre and is considered a classic of Victorian fantasy literature.George MacDonald's writing in "Phantastes" is characterized by its poetic language and philosophical depth. His work had a significant impact on later fantasy writers, particularly C.S. Lewis, who praised MacDonald's storytelling and moral vision. In fact, C.S. Lewis once wrote, "I have never concealed the fact that I regarded him as my master; indeed I fancy I have never written a book in which I did not quote from him."
